Output 69f3d7e3a359bd3c7921688c7861c011cb641ccd83c0e54266216549584b55e3:0

value
27640711
script pubkey
OP_HASH160 OP_PUSHBYTES_20 878a3ade5ff4f841a06f47ab14e043000f91d9be OP_EQUAL
address
3E3gjptnn6tkQN9FRd9PZWML5pnu69iTc1
transaction
69f3d7e3a359bd3c7921688c7861c011cb641ccd83c0e54266216549584b55e3
confirmations
312003
spent
true